UJI AKTIVITAS DIURETIK INFUSA KUMIS KUCING (Orthosiphon stamineus Benth.) PADA TIKUS PUTIH JANTAN (Rattus Norvegicus) GALUR WISTAR Suharyanisa; Rosina Sitohang; Br purba, Hana Ike Dameria; Sulisty, Yenni

Abstract

Diuretics are substances that can increase urinary output (diuresis) through direct action on the kidneys. Diuretics can also reduce electrolyte reabsorption in the renal tubules by involving active transport processes The cat's whiskers plant contains polymethoxylated flavonoid compounds, phenylpropanoids (caffeic acid derivatives), and terpenoids (especially diterpenes and triterpenes). IDKK was obtained from the infusion technique with distilled water and then the infusion was used on 25 diuretic rats which were divided into 5 groups. Group I (negative) Na-CMC 0.5%, group II (positive) Furosemide 3.6 mg/kgBB, and group III, IV, and V IDKK doses of 10, 20, and 40% were given orally. Rats were given aqua dest orally at a 15 ml/kg BW dose. Mice were placed in metabolic cages, then the physical examination of urine was carried out every 1 hour for 6 hours. The results showed that the IDKK with the best dose was 40%, which increased urine volume, affect urine pH, affect urine specific gravity, and affect the color of urine and the clarity of urine.
